I just want to comment that I have two identical model displays side
by side in a dual monitor configuration on my desktop. Both are
identical as far as any model vendor and number are concerned. Yet
side by side it is pretty obvious to me that they have a difference in
color tone between them. They are definitely not the same even though
by specification they will be the same.

The first order difference in my two monitors I think is that the
backlight is not identical between them. One shows a slightly warmer
color hue to the backlight from the other. I think that swamps other
effects causing differences in my "matched pair".

None of this really has any effect on how nice a color theme looks on
the displays though. That's an art project more than a science project.
